Bug description:
Firefox 105+ requires rustc 1.61 and cargo 0.62 to build¹.
The beta phase for Firefox 105.0 begins on 2022-08-22 and release
candidates will be available from 2022-09-12.
We will need these in Ubuntu 22.10 and all supported releases: bionic,
focal, jammy.
¹ https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=1783985
Rust toolchain upgrades are usually relatively safe from a FTBFS point
of view, since new releases are subjected to a crater run, crater
being a tool that compiles the entirety of the crates.io packages.
